Apex Legends LGBTQ Characters

One of the primary ways Apex Legends incorporates LGBTQIA+ narratives and storylines is by giving characters a place to discuss them, i.e. through dialogue. While the game is not a traditional single-player experience, players can hear characters discussing their personal lives, relationships, and identities. As Reed explained, characters like Loba and Valkyrie openly talk about their relationship, Gibraltar reflects on love lost and found, and Catalyst proudly identifies as a "grim trans witch." These conversations provide glimpses into the ongoing storylines and how the characters navigate the world, among various other teases and tidbits. By giving characters a space to discuss their experiences, Apex Legends normalizes LGBTQIA+ narratives in the gaming landscape.

“Primarily, we integrate those storylines into our game by giving characters a space to talk about them,” Reed said. “We’re not a traditional single-player game, so you won’t see those events play out mid-match, but you will hear characters say what’s going on in their lives.” The thought process behind including LGBTQIA+ characters in Apex Legends stems from the team's vision for creating a more queer-positive world. By featuring characters with diverse lives and identities, the game showcases the breadth of human experience that Respawn hopes to see in the real world.

Apex Legends takes place in the future of our own world, which means a couple of things for us: we want it to reflect the world we see, and also our hopes for the future. It’s an imperfect place, but we’d like to hope that many of the struggles we experience today on Earth are not ongoing 700 years in the future. With those things in mind, we wanted to include characters with all different kinds of lives and identities, to show the breadth of human experience as we see it today and our hopes for how people of all different stripes will be seen in the future.

The company's stance on LGBTQIA+ issues transcends its characters and includes the studio and its community too. Respawn Entertainment strives to create a workplace that is welcoming to all members of the LGBTQIA+ community, which includes providing a safe and inclusive environment for queer employees. The company seeks to cultivate a community where players find a sense of belonging and acceptance, and does so not just by representing characters, but welcoming and affirming all who walk through its doors too.

“At Respawn, we try to foster a ‘come as you are’ workplace, which extends to our LGBTQ+ employees. The same can be said about the characters we create and the community we try our best to foster. Players should see the world of Apex, both in and out of game, as a space where they not only see themselves reflected, but also as a space where they feel they have a seat at the table.”

Looking ahead, Reed couldn't comment on specific plans for future trans characters in Apex Legends. However, the team remains excited to witness the enthusiasm and anticipation from fans regarding what lies ahead for the game.
